Unification and Finite Model Property for Linear Step-Like Temporal Multi-Agent Logic with the Universal Modality
This paper proposes a semantic description of the linear step-like temporal multi-agent logic with the universal modality \(\mathcal{LTK}.sl_U\) based on the idea of non-reflexive non-transitive nature of time. We proved a finite model property and projective unification for this logic.
